*
 * Security review context: earlier builds leaked decoded bitmaps because
 * eviction callbacks were registered per-request and never released,
 * letting an attacker exhaust heap via repeated thumbnail fetches. This
 * constant now caps total cached entries; eviction is handled by a single
 * weak-referenced listener, verified under soak testing for 48 hours with
 * no residual growth. Do not raise this value without re-running the leak
 * harness. The verified build token is recorded below.
 */

build token for tajeg-bajep: htk14_409ba9df6b8acb

Quick heads-up on Pinwheel UI versioning: we cut a minor release every sprint, and anything touching component props needs a changeset file in the PR. No changeset, no merge — the bot will nag you. Majors are rare and go through the design council first. The full policy, with examples of what counts as breaking, lives on the internal page below.

wiki page, bahip-yahip: https://grafana.qirvanlabs.corp/browse/display/projects/cc3a1b9dbfc9

**Day one – bikes and parking (night shift)**

- Show the new starter the bike cage behind Orlin Court; it's the green mesh one, not the courtyard shed (that belongs to Fenwick Labs next door).
- Walk them through the parking gates on Tanner Row — both gates are badge-activated after 22:00, so don't let them tailgate you or the alarm pings security.
- The cage padlock and the pedestrian gate both take the same keypad code, which is below.

badge for bahop-tajof: bdg-SYX-0

## Provenance: Catalogue Import Pipeline

Quick refresher for the sync: every Shelfwright catalogue import is built from a pinned snapshot of the Marrowfield records feed, not live data. That's deliberate — reproducibility beats freshness here. If an import looks off, check the snapshot date first, then the transform version. Each published batch carries a provenance stamp so we can trace it back. The current batch's token appears below.

session token of kahog-bahif = htk9_f63daec35

Onboarding — Rate limiting, Quillgate internal API gateway. Limits are token-bucket per caller, configured in limits.toml; don't hand-edit counters in Redis. Buckets refill every 10s; burst is 2x steady rate. The limiter daemon authenticates to the gateway control plane via an env var, and it will refuse to start without it. Set it in the daemon's env file on the line below.

env line for yahaf-kageg: VAULT_KEY5=978f5